At least six ministers SS Mallikarjun, Laxmi Hebbalkar (Lingayats), MC Sudhakar and K Venkatesh (Vokkaligas), RB Timmapur (Scheduled Caste), and Madhu Bangarappa (Idiga) skipped the Cabinet meeting.

Minister H K Patil said there was no dissent on the Cabinet’s decision: “All ministers accepted the Cabinet decision irrespective of caste and community considerations.” He said the report was shared for review ahead of the April 17 meeting. “Even in the census, people get left out. Coverage of 94% is a big and very successful number,” Patil said, responding to concerns about the omission of 3.7 million people from the survey.

The findings of the report remain under wraps.

Backward classes welfare minister Shivaraj Tangadagi said the survey covered 59.8 million or 94.17% of the estimated 63.5 million population. “Only 3.7 million were left out, which means 5.83% missed the survey.”
